Sevens Day – July 2018

By Shane Murphy. Photos by Shane Murphy, Jenny Murphy and Daryl Wilson.

The ‘Sevens Day’ is becoming a bit of a south east Queensland tradition with John and Penny Barram being the driving force behind the annual get together of what some would say are the cool cars (and drivers*) of the Lotus group.

In the early years the initial venue for the event was John Lungren’s home in the leafy bayside setting of Thornlands, however for the last couple of years, the event has been hosted by Chris and Patty Beecham; meeting up and chewing the cud (and enjoying a great coffee, thanks Locky) at Beecham’s dealership at Caboolture. Then, after a lively, (I mean leisurely) drive up to Maleny via Woodford and Bellthorpe, enjoying the fruits of Patti’s culinary skills at Beechy’s Bar, or was that Patti’s Gin Palace.

For you young ‘whipper snappers’, the Lotus Seven is a small, simple, lightweight two-seater open-top sports car produced by the British manufacturer Lotus Cars (initially called Lotus Engineering) between 1957 and 1972.

It was designed by Lotus founder Colin Chapman and has been considered the embodiment of the Lotus philosophy of performance through low weight and simplicity. The original model was highly successful with more than 2,500 cars sold, due to its attraction as a road legal car that could be used for clubman racing.

After Lotus ended production of the Seven, Caterham bought the rights and today Caterham make both kits and fully assembled cars based on the original design.

The Lotus Seven design has spawned a host of imitations on the kit car market, generally called Sevens or sevenesque roadsters.
